  • Publication number: 20090310458
    Abstract: The present invention aims to, when recording pulse information are transmitted to a laser driver lying over a pickup through an optical disk, reduce the number of transmission paths or lines from a conventional transmission method and avoid degradation of recording performance due to transmission path characteristics upon fastening of a recording speed thereby to provide stable recording performance at high-speed recording. The invention of the present application reduces the number of transmission signals by encoding multi-level laser pulse information transmitted by the laser driver. Further, gray codes are used for encoding to reduce constraints of skew between bits. Furthermore, encoding is executed using each state transition and the state transitions are switched according to each recording mark and space, thereby reducing the occurrence of a short pulse on each transmission path.

  • Patent number: 7210471
    Abstract: A breather chamber is located in a blow-by gas passage to separate oil from blow-by gas. A partitioning member partitions the interior of the breather chamber into a plurality of spaces. The partitioning member is arranged such that the spaces extend along the flowing direction of the blow-by gas and that an adjacent pair of the spaces are connected at ends in the flowing direction. A separating member is provided in at least one of the spaces. The separating member obstructs the flow of the blow-by gas in the associated space, thereby separating oil from the blow-by gas. Therefore, oil is separated from the blow-by gas securely and is prevented from being brought out of the breather chamber.
